Arrow Heads in the Bear Trap is a refection of the rock wall in the Madison river just above the dam. It's one of my favorites. If you turn it different directions you see all kinds of faces looking back at you.

Wall creek is an area Ken explored often. In "Wall Creek Looking North" he captured a small glimpse of the majesty of Montana's landscape during a day trip into the national forest area.

Baroque Music Montana presents the music of Archangelo Corelli on
Friday July 22 at 7:30pm at Trinity Epsicopal in Jeffers near Ennis.

The program is part of a rural tour presenting Corelli’s Opus 5 Sonatas (1700),which changed the course of western music.

The performances pair Corelli — Rome’s greatest violinist who amassed an incredible art collection — with rural art galleries, studios, and museums in eight performances with baroque violin, cello, and harpsichord. These concerts will illuminate artists, rural arts spaces, and Montana’s historic value of visual and aural art.
